Meatloaf with onions and bell peppers is a hearty dish rooted in classic American comfort cuisine. This flavorful recipe combines ground meat—usually beef, pork, or a mix—with finely chopped onions and bell peppers for added texture and sweetness. Breadcrumbs, eggs, and seasonings tie the loaf together, while ketchup or a tangy glaze often tops it. Onions and bell peppers contribute essential vitamins like vitamin C and antioxidants, promoting cell health and immunity. The dish provides a good source of protein, which supports muscle repair and energy. However, depending on preparation, it may be high in saturated fats and calories, especially if fatty meats or sugary glazes are used. Choosing lean meats, whole-grain breadcrumbs, and minimizing added sugars can improve its nutritional profile while maintaining its robust flavor.
